AFTER AN EXTENSIVE
SEARCH, Environment
Lethbridge is pleased
to welcome Kathleen
Sheppard as its new
Executive Director.
“We are very excited to have Kathleen join the
Environment Lethbridge team,” says Mike Spencer, Chair
of Environment Lethbridge’s Executive Committee. “We
have big plans for the next three years, and I know that
Kathleen’s skills and experience will be crucial in ensuring
Environment Lethbridge’s success.”
Originally from Southern Alberta, Kathleen brings
more than 25 years of experience in the non-profit sector
to Environment Lethbridge. Most recently, she was the
Executive Director with Social Planning Cowichan, located
in Duncan, B.C. Prior to that, she worked as the Director
of Operations for The Land Conservancy of B.C. Kathleen
has a bachelor of science in geography and biology, and a
certificate in nonprofit and voluntary sector management.
“I am thrilled to be joining Environment Lethbridge at this
critical time,” Kathleen says. “I look forward to working with
local businesses, government, and community members to
establish Lethbridge as a leader in sustainability.”
During the upcoming year, Environment Lethbridge will
focus on providing information and resources related to
waste reduction and recycling. Among the first tasks for
Environment Lethbridge’s new Executive Director will be to
develop sustainability benchmarks, to establish a one-stop
hub for sustainability information, and to collaborate with
local community partners to promote existing sustainability
initiatives.
Established in 2013, Environment Lethbridge inspires
and equips people to create widespread community
action and engagement towards sustainability. Environment
Lethbridge is always looking to involve the community
in the work it does. Community members and anyone
who wishes to volunteer are encouraged to contact
